At Harvard, the social psychologist Daniel Gilbert is  known as Professor 
Happiness. That is because the 50-year-old researcher directs  a laboratory 
studying the nature of human happiness. Dr. Gilbert’s “Stumbling on  Happiness” 
was a New York Times paperback best seller for 23 weeks and won the  2007 Royal 
Society Prize for Science Books."
